11 best birthday gifts for dads
When it comes to birthday gifts for dads who enjoy satire, humor, and literature fiction, here are some book-related ideas that can tickle their funny bone:
Satirical Novels: Consider gifting your dad a collection of satirical novels by renowned authors. Some classic options include George Orwell's "Animal Farm," Joseph Heller's "Catch-22," or Kurt Vonnegut's "Slaughterhouse-Five."
Humorous Essays: Look for collections of humorous essays by writers known for their wit and satire. David Sedaris, for example, is famous for his hilarious and insightful essays.
Comic Novels: Choose novels that are known for their humor and satire. Authors like P.G. Wodehouse, Douglas Adams (e.g., "The Hitchhiker's Guide to the Galaxy"), or Terry Pratchett (e.g., "Discworld" series) offer a blend of wit and comedy.
Graphic Novels: If your dad enjoys visual humor, consider graphic novels with a satirical twist.Titles like "Maus" by Art Spiegelman or "Watchmen" by Alan Moore are worth exploring.
Humorous Memoirs: Some memoirs are filled with humor and wit. Books like Tina Fey's "Bossypants" or Mindy Kaling's "Is Everyone Hanging Out Without Me?" can provide plenty of laughs.
Political Satire: If your dad is interested in political satire, look for books like "The Daily Show with Jon Stewart Presents America (The Book): A Citizen's Guide to Democracy Inaction" or "The Onion Book of Known Knowledge."
Classic Humorists: Consider gifting a collection of works by classic humorists like Mark Twain ("The Adventures of Huckleberry Finn"), Oscar Wilde ("The Importance of Being Earnest"), or P.G. Wodehouse ("Jeeves and Wooster" series).
Satirical Fiction: Explore contemporary satirical fiction that addresses current societal issues with humor. Authors like Christopher Buckley and Gary Shteyngart have written novels that blend satire and comedy.
Comedy Anthologies: Look for anthologies of humorous writings and satirical pieces. These collections often feature a variety of comedic voices and styles.
Customized Book: Consider having a custom book created, filled with humorous anecdotes, family jokes, or funny memories shared with your dad. This personal touch can make the gift even more special.
Remember to consider your dad's sense of humor and interests when selecting the perfect book or books. Whether he enjoys clever satire, witty humor, or laugh-out-loud comedy, there are plenty of literary options to make his birthday enjoyable.
